The strong practical orientation and the highly qualified education and training enable students to combine work and study in the best possible way and to apply what they have learned directly within their own organisations.
With around 3,000 students and 800 lecturers from professional practice, HWZ is Switzerland’s largest university offering exclusively part-time degree programmes in business. It offers a broad portfolio of Bachelor’s and Master’s programmes, as well as more than 150 diploma and certificate programmes, more than 100 seminars, the option to pursue a doctorate, and tailored corporate training. HWZ is institutionally accredited by the Swiss Accreditation Council.
